Why Remote Medical Scribes are Vital in Today’s Healthcare Landscape



Remote Medical Scribes, remote or virtual medical scribes, provide administrative and clinical support to Remote Medical Scribe providers. They capture and accurately document patient information into EHRs, and ensure that there is effective communication between Remote Medical Scribe providers and patients. Their roles include scheduling Remote Medical Scribe visit appointments, relaying information between Remote Medical Scribe providers and patients as well as providing guidance to Remote Medical Scribe providers on best practices for telehealth visits.

Remote Medical Scribe Aptitude and Workshops



To become a Remote Medical Scribe, you must have in-depth medical comprehension and experience working with telehealth technologies. Many Remote Medical Scribes are certified healthcare coding professionals, while others may have EMR certification or a degree in healthcare administration. Additionally, Remote Medical Scribes should possess strong communication skills, Learn More Here keen attention to detail and the knack for multi-tasking proficiently.

Before they can begin working with remote patients, Remote Medical Scribes must receive comprehensive training that includes instruction on the rules of Remote Medical Scribe, EMR systems, telehealth technologies, and the language of medicine. Remote Medical Scribes should also be familiar with relevant state or federal regulations to document patient visits accurately.

Cost Reflection for Remote Medical Scribe Services



The cost of Remote Medical Scribe services fluctuates today. Generally, Remote Medical Scribes charge an hourly rate that is typically lower than traditional in-person medical scribes. This makes Remote Medical Scribe scribing an affordable service for healthcare professionals who might need more resources to hire full-time staff members.



Besides costs connected to engaging a virtual scribe, healthcare organizations should take into account other expenditures associated with virtual medicine. This includes video conferencing gadgets, information repositories and safety procedures, plus further software permits.
